Forum MUGENATION: programmazione - Forum MUGENATION

Salta al contenuto

  • 2 Pagine +
  • 1
  • 2
  • Non puoi iniziare una nuova discussione
  • Non puoi rispondere a questa discussione

programmazione

#1 L   Dendoh 

  • Kohai
  • PuntoPunto
  • Gruppo: Membro
  • Messaggi: 211
  • Iscritto: 30-December 06

Inviato 23 March 2008 - 11:24

allora mi sto cimentanto della programmazione, sn riuscito a sistemare gli air della stand/corsa avanti e indietro/pugno debole

poi ho sistemato la life e tutte le minkiarole varie nel cns (compreso il cns del pugno + il comando suo nel cmd) solo ke quando provo a far partire il mugen mi esce

http://img81.imageshack.us/img81/9672/immagineit0.png

mi piacerebbe sapere cosa ho scordato di mettere °-°
0

#2 L   Menjoso 

  • Sensei
  • Gruppo: Membro Speciale
  • Messaggi: 3995
  • Iscritto: 16-August 07

Inviato 23 March 2008 - 11:45

Allora, questo errore mi fa pensare ad un file Cns danneggiato. Oppure, mi potresti incollare il def? Forse hai scritto male lì, e non te lo legge correttamente.
0

#3 L   Squall LionHeart™ 

  • Programmatore M.U.G.E.N.
  • Gruppo: Moderatore
  • Messaggi: 1097
  • Iscritto: 23-July 07

Inviato 23 March 2008 - 13:19

Infatti... controlla che esiste un file chiamato constant.cns, che dovresti averlo messo nel def... se non esiste, lui cerca di aprirlo e, non trovandolo, da errore... controlla un pokito..

Saluti

Squall
0

#4 L   Dendoh 

  • Kohai
  • PuntoPunto
  • Gruppo: Membro
  • Messaggi: 211
  • Iscritto: 30-December 06

Inviato 23 March 2008 - 15:32

ok quel problema l'ho risolto ora ...........

siccome sto provando x imparare a riprogrammare lo shin gouki di phantom.of.the.server e ho riciclato il suo System.st
mi dice questo

http://img329.imageshack.us/img329/6308/immagineif9.png

vorrei capire cosa dimentico
0

#5 L   Squall LionHeart™ 

  • Programmatore M.U.G.E.N.
  • Gruppo: Moderatore
  • Messaggi: 1097
  • Iscritto: 23-July 07

Inviato 23 March 2008 - 15:55

allora, in questo tipo di errori, guarda l'ultima stringa... è quella che è sbagliata.

ora io non vedo bene, ma pare ke sta scritto:

command = "x" || command = "y" || command = "z" || command = "a" || command = "b" || command = "c"

probabilmente, controlla il tuo CMD, e vedrai che questi comandi non li conosci (magari conosci comandi come "holda" oppure "hold_a" ma se non li hai settati, o non erano settati in precedenza, sicuramente non ci sono).

non conoscendo il command "x" ecc nel cmd, ti da errore ;)

Saluti

Squall
0

#6 L   Dendoh 

  • Kohai
  • PuntoPunto
  • Gruppo: Membro
  • Messaggi: 211
  • Iscritto: 30-December 06

Inviato 23 March 2008 - 19:49

aah e quindi come devo fare x risolverlo?
0

#7 L   Squall LionHeart™ 

  • Programmatore M.U.G.E.N.
  • Gruppo: Moderatore
  • Messaggi: 1097
  • Iscritto: 23-July 07

Inviato 23 March 2008 - 20:32

allora, o nel tuo cmd metti i comandi x, y, ecc con un command simile:

[Command]
name = "a"
command = a
time = 1

oppure, vedi quali sono presenti nel tuo cmd, e li cambi nel codice del cns dove c'è quel trigger (sarebbe preferibile la prima azione, in quanto potrebbe esserci in + statedef).

ATTENZIONE: un command del genere

[Command]
name = "holda"
command = /a
time = 1

non è uguale a quello postato su. il segno / indica "tieni premuto", invece l'assenza indica che devi premere 1 volta, ok?

Saluti

Squall
0

#8 L   Dendoh 

  • Kohai
  • PuntoPunto
  • Gruppo: Membro
  • Messaggi: 211
  • Iscritto: 30-December 06

Inviato 23 March 2008 - 21:43

ok ora c sn con quelli ma mi sembra di stare con le scatole cinesi >.<
mo mi dice qualcosa riguardo ad un certo bdx X_x
0

#9 L   Menjoso 

  • Sensei
  • Gruppo: Membro Speciale
  • Messaggi: 3995
  • Iscritto: 16-August 07

Inviato 23 March 2008 - 21:49

Il trucco sta nell'errore. Se impari a leggerli, li risolvi da solo.

Cmq, incolla qua il nuovo X.x
0

#10 L   Dendoh 

  • Kohai
  • PuntoPunto
  • Gruppo: Membro
  • Messaggi: 211
  • Iscritto: 30-December 06

Inviato 24 March 2008 - 10:38

allora da quel ke ho capito l'errore sta nel system.st (ke ho riciclato dalla vekkia prog del char)

http://img72.imageshack.us/img72/7798/immaginefy8.png

guarda te ke casotto x provare una beta di un char =_=
0

#11 L   Menjoso 

  • Sensei
  • Gruppo: Membro Speciale
  • Messaggi: 3995
  • Iscritto: 16-August 07

Inviato 24 March 2008 - 13:27

Da quel che ho capito l'errore sta qua:

ifelse((command="bdx"||command="bdx"||command="bdy"||command="bdz" ),1,2)

Scrivi invece

ifelse((command = "bdx" || command = "bdx" || command = "bdy" || command = "bdz"),1,2)

Non dimenticare gli spazi...

Inoltre manca il comando "dbx".

Ti consiglio di correggere prima questo, e vedere se funziona. Se ancora ti da l'errore con l'ifelse dopo aver corretto "bdx", correggi anche l'ifelse (infatti non sono sicuro al 100% che sia colpa degli spazi).
0

#12 L   Squall LionHeart™ 

  • Programmatore M.U.G.E.N.
  • Gruppo: Moderatore
  • Messaggi: 1097
  • Iscritto: 23-July 07

Inviato 24 March 2008 - 19:30

non è colpa degli spazi. il problema sta nel fatto che il cmd non conosce il comando dbx... è uguale al problema precedente ;)

Saluti

Squall
0

#13 L   Dendoh 

  • Kohai
  • PuntoPunto
  • Gruppo: Membro
  • Messaggi: 211
  • Iscritto: 30-December 06

Inviato 24 March 2008 - 20:44

aaah quindo devo scrivere
[Command]
name= "bdx"
command = bdx
time = 1

right? c'ho preso?


edit: ho provato ma di problema ne persiste un'altro, il problema sta nel system.st ke sto usando ke è quello della vekkia programmazione e praticamente sto rifacendo la programmazione vekkia paro paro, ma nn è questo quello ke voglio, volevo solo provare a riprogrammare il char facendo una stand, movimento normale e un pugno
0

#14 L   Stickman 

  • Stickman fancazzista
  • PuntoPuntoPunto
  • Gruppo: Membro
  • Messaggi: 896
  • Iscritto: 10-October 07

Inviato 25 March 2008 - 17:02

Qui penso di poter rispondere io...
Anke se non so programmare, penso ke come nome della mossa puoi mettere quello ke ti pare, ma bdx dopo "command = " non è ke mi sembra tanto corretto... :unsure:
Correggetemi se sbajo :D
0

#15 L   Menjoso 

  • Sensei
  • Gruppo: Membro Speciale
  • Messaggi: 3995
  • Iscritto: 16-August 07

Inviato 25 March 2008 - 17:14

Infatti, che comando è mai quello :rotfl:

Puoi usare solo: U, D, F, B, a, b, c, x, y, z, s.
0

#16 L   Dendoh 

  • Kohai
  • PuntoPunto
  • Gruppo: Membro
  • Messaggi: 211
  • Iscritto: 30-December 06

Inviato 25 March 2008 - 20:17

vabbè e ganga xD cmq alla fine della fiera come devo fare x risolvere il problema?
0

#17 L   Squall LionHeart™ 

  • Programmatore M.U.G.E.N.
  • Gruppo: Moderatore
  • Messaggi: 1097
  • Iscritto: 23-July 07

Inviato 25 March 2008 - 22:51

allora dipende l'autore da cui hai preso il codice che combinazione voleva premessi...

cioè, a quale combinazione corrisponde bdx

io direi, mettici una combinazione facile, tipo "a" o "F, a" e prova ;)

cioè questo:

[Command]
name= "bdx"
command = a
time = 1

oppure questo

[Command]
name= "bdx"
command = F, a
time = 1

ricorda che questo devi farlo x ogni comando che non riconosce ;)

Saluti

Squall
0

#18 L   Dendoh 

  • Kohai
  • PuntoPunto
  • Gruppo: Membro
  • Messaggi: 211
  • Iscritto: 30-December 06

Inviato 26 March 2008 - 10:51

ok siamo ad una svolta, gli errori sui comandi nn escono + xrò mo mi dice questo ke nn ho capito cosa sia

http://img260.imageshack.us/img260/8872/immagineuy1.png

edit: rimesso immy
0

#19 L   Squall LionHeart™ 

  • Programmatore M.U.G.E.N.
  • Gruppo: Moderatore
  • Messaggi: 1097
  • Iscritto: 23-July 07

Inviato 26 March 2008 - 12:31

non vedo l'immagine...:huh:
0

#20 L   Dendoh 

  • Kohai
  • PuntoPunto
  • Gruppo: Membro
  • Messaggi: 211
  • Iscritto: 30-December 06

Inviato 26 March 2008 - 14:59

rimessa, ora si vede
0

Condividi questa discussione:


  • 2 Pagine +
  • 1
  • 2
  • Non puoi iniziare una nuova discussione
  • Non puoi rispondere a questa discussione

1 utenti stanno leggendo questa discussione
0 utenti, 1 ospiti, 0 utenti anonimi